Mizzou Engineering researchers design new heart health wearable device
A team of Mizzou Engineering researchers are using a $2.6 million grant from the National Institutes of Health (NIH) to help create a breathable material — with antibacterial and antiviral properties — to support the team’s ongoing development of a multifunctional, wearable heart monitor.

Building polymers one molecule at a time
A Mizzou Engineering researcher has demonstrated a new method of controlling material behavior by building polymers molecule-by-molecule. Polymers are made of long, repeating chains of single molecules known as monomers. Interdisciplinary team uses light as an innovative treatment to prevent tongue weakness in ALS
An interdisciplinary research team at Mizzou is investigating a novel treatment to prevent tongue muscle degeneration and preserve swallowing function in patients suffering from ALS (amyotrophic lateral sclerosis).

BBCE Spring 2022 Capstone Projects
Seniors in the Department of Biomedical, Biological and Chemical Engineering conclude their coursework with a semester-long capstone project. Through these capstones, students apply their classroom learning to develop prototypes to solve real-world issues.

Mizzou celebrates opening of MU Materials Science & Engineering Institute
A new institute at Mizzou will advance collaboration around materials research and education across campus. University and College leaders celebrated the grand opening of the MU Materials Science & Engineering Institute (MUMSEI) at a symposium and ribbon cutting event on Friday.
